Dr. Margaret E. MacDonald practices Family Medicine. Margaret MacDonald is also a published MD. He has 2 publication published. The most recent publication is: The cultural evolution of natural birth.
![]() |
Rachel E. Hess, PA-C
![]() |
![]() |
Dr. Mark O. Robinson, DO |
![]() |
Dr. Stephanie S. Rush, DO |
![]() |
Dr. John S. O'Keeffe, MD
![]() |
![]() |
Dr. Vernon M. Rubick, DO
![]() |
![]() |
Dr. Gary J. Klein, MD
![]() |
![]() |
Dr. Mihir V. Patel, MD |
![]() |
Dr. Gary R. Brown, DO
![]() |
![]() |
Dr. Rachael C. Degurse, MD
![]() |
![]() |
Dr. Vicki M. Schober, MD
![]() |
![]() |
Dr. Aaron S. Fraser, DO |
![]() |
Dr. Kathleen B. Raphael, MD |
![]() |
Jennifer A. Gibson, FNP-C |